Process capability analysis using interval type-2 fuzzy sets

Abstract

In some cases, the specification limits of a quality characteristic should be defined under uncertain information. In the literature, process capability analyses have been handled by using type-1 fuzzy sets under fuzziness up to now. In this paper, we develop the concept of type-2 fuzzy quality and use it in the calculation of process capability. Lower and upper specification limits are considered as type-2 fuzzy sets. We define the addition and subtraction operations for introducing interval type-2 fuzzy process capability indices. We can calculate the nonconforming percentage of the production using the developed equations. We present some numerical examples to show the applicability of the proposed equations.
